dc.description.abstractThe study aims to introduce a new method and approach for measuring the diversity of connectivity with the help of the landscape geometrization, in order to create a new variable useful in landscape metrics and to decrease the costs of landscape planning if its main goal is the enhancement of connectivity. Using induction we identify the landscape elements with geometric elements, calculating the theoretical maximum line, section, intersection point (node) number and compare these values of the idealistic landscape to the values of the real landscape.en
